How to Choose a 4 Door Locker for Workplaces
A crowded changing room, staff entrance, or production floor does not need more floor area to become organized. It needs storage that gives each user a defined, secure compartment without spreading lockers across the room. A 4 door locker does exactly that: it places four independently secured storage spaces in one vertical cabinet footprint, making it a practical choice for businesses that need capacity without sacrificing circulation space.
For procurement and facility teams, the right unit is not simply a matter of door count. Steel grade, door reinforcement, locking method, ventilation, interior layout, finish, and installation conditions all affect how the locker performs over years of daily use. The best specification depends on who will use it, what they need to store, and how hard the environment is on equipment.
Where a 4 Door Locker Fits Best
Four-compartment lockers work well where users need personal storage for uniforms, bags, valuables, or light work equipment. They are common in offices, schools, fitness facilities, healthcare settings, staff rooms, warehouses, and industrial sites. The vertical format makes them particularly useful in narrow locker rooms and wall-lined areas where every square foot matters.
The trade-off is compartment height. A four-door configuration offers more users per cabinet than a two-door locker, but each compartment is shorter. It is well suited to folded clothing, shoes, personal belongings, and smaller PPE. If users must hang long coats, store tall boots, or keep bulky protective equipment, a one-door or two-door layout may be more appropriate. Many projects use more than one locker configuration in the same facility so storage matches the role rather than forcing every employee into the same format.
A 4 door locker can also simplify phased expansion. A facility can add banks of matching cabinets as headcount grows, maintaining a consistent layout and avoiding the visual disorder created by mixed storage products.
Start With the Use Case, Not the Catalog
Before selecting dimensions or colors, define the operational purpose of the locker bank. A staff locker in a corporate office faces different demands than one installed next to a fabrication line. In a clean office environment, a straightforward key or combination lock and standard ventilation may be sufficient. In a factory, locker doors may experience frequent impacts, heavier contents, dust, and shift-change traffic.
Ask how many users require storage at peak occupancy, whether lockers are assigned or shared, and whether belongings include uniforms, helmets, electronics, medication, PPE, or tools. These answers determine compartment volume, lock type, and the level of door and body reinforcement required.
It is also useful to decide whether lockers will be managed by the facility or by individual users. Assigned staff lockers can use keyed or padlock-ready systems. Shared-use facilities may benefit from code locks, coin-operated locks, RFID access, or centrally managed electronic locking. The right choice depends on turnover, security policy, budget, and maintenance capacity.
Consider the surrounding space
A locker specification should include the room, not just the cabinet. Measure usable wall length, ceiling clearance, door swings, aisle widths, accessible routes, and nearby benches. A compact cabinet footprint can still create congestion if doors open into a busy walkway or if users have no space to change safely.
For wet areas or cleaning-intensive environments, consider raised bases, sloped tops, and layouts that make floor access easier. Sloped tops reduce dust accumulation and discourage items being left above the lockers. Plinths or legs can support cleaning underneath, though they may add height and affect overall stability requirements. There is no universal best option; it depends on housekeeping practices and site conditions.
Construction Details That Affect Service Life
A locker can look similar on a quotation sheet while performing very differently on site. Heavy-duty steel construction is central to long-term value, especially in high-use settings. Buyers should review steel thickness, frame design, door edges, hinge arrangement, and reinforcements rather than focusing only on external dimensions.
Doors are the most frequently handled component. A reinforced door is less likely to flex, rattle, or distort under repeated use. Full-length or well-positioned internal stiffeners help maintain alignment, while concealed or protected hinges reduce opportunities for forced entry and accidental damage. Door returns and folded edges also matter because they improve rigidity and remove sharp exposed steel edges.
Powder coating provides a durable surface finish for standard workplace use. A properly prepared and coated metal surface resists chips, scratches, and routine cleaning better than a lightly finished cabinet. Where humidity, corrosive conditions, or frequent washdown are factors, the finish specification and material choice should be reviewed more closely. Ventilation and moisture management are equally important in facilities where damp uniforms or footwear are stored.

Locking Options Should Match Daily Management
The lock is not an accessory. It is the component users interact with every day, and a poor match can create a constant stream of lost-key requests, access disputes, and maintenance calls.
A cylinder lock is familiar, economical, and suitable for permanently assigned lockers. Master-key capability can give authorized managers access when required, but key control must be managed properly. A hasp and staple arrangement allows users to supply their own padlocks, which can work well in gyms, temporary workforces, or facilities where management does not need to issue keys.
Combination and digital locks remove the need for physical keys, but they introduce battery management, code resets, user training, and sometimes software administration. They make sense when locker turnover is high or when access records are needed. For industrial sites, choose locking hardware designed for repeated use and verify that it can be serviced without replacing the whole door.
Ventilation, Interiors, and Useful Add-Ons
Ventilation is often treated as a basic feature, yet its importance rises quickly when lockers hold workwear, shoes, towels, or PPE. Perforations or louvers allow air movement and help reduce trapped odor and moisture. They are not a substitute for a drying room when garments are heavily soaked, but they improve day-to-day conditions in most staff areas.
Inside the compartment, simple additions can make the locker far more functional. A hanging rail or coat hook supports uniforms and bags. A fixed shelf separates footwear from personal items. Name card holders help with locker assignment, while door-mounted mirrors or internal hooks may suit changing areas. These details should serve a clear use case rather than add unnecessary cost to every unit.
For device-heavy workplaces, charging lockers may be a better fit than adapting a standard personal locker. Electrical charging requires purpose-designed compartments, cable routing, ventilation, and appropriate electrical protection. Keeping personal storage and charging functions separate can improve both safety and user convenience.
Specify the Locker Bank as a Project
Commercial locker purchases work best when treated as a layout and operations project rather than a collection of individual cabinets. Confirm the total user count, required door quantity, cabinet dimensions, color, lock type, ventilation pattern, base option, numbering, and delivery access before production begins.
For multi-site buyers and distributors, standardizing a core specification creates practical advantages. Replacement doors, spare locks, additional locker banks, and future fit-outs become easier to manage when the same dimensions and components are used consistently. Custom colors, branding, special perforation patterns, and unique internal fittings can be valuable, but they should be balanced against lead time, spare-part planning, and future repeat orders.
Installation also deserves early attention. Locker banks may need wall fixing, leveling, joining between units, or anchoring based on site conditions and local safety requirements. A cabinet that is stable on a warehouse floor may require a different approach on uneven surfaces, raised flooring, or high-traffic public areas.
A Practical Buying Standard for 4 Door Lockers
The most effective 4 door locker is the one that fits the users’ belongings, withstands the actual environment, and can be maintained without creating work for the facilities team. Capacity is valuable, but only when each compartment remains usable and secure.
Choose durable steel construction, select locks based on how access is managed, allow for ventilation where clothing or PPE is stored, and plan the bank around real movement through the room. When those decisions are made early, a locker installation becomes a reliable part of workplace operations rather than another item that needs constant attention.
